This patch fundamentally changes the MemoryManager class in
|
||||
`agent/memory_manager.py`. It cannot be monkey-patched as a plugin because:
|
||||
|
||||
1. The class is imported and used at module scope in multiple places before
|
||||
any plugin's `register()` function runs.
|
||||
2. The refactor is structural (adding provider orchestration, changing method
|
||||
signatures) — not a simple constant override.
|
||||
3. Hermes already has a working single-provider system (Honcho).
|
||||
|
||||
The code is saved here for reference if the need for multi-memory support
|
||||
ever arises.
